Let’s be honest, there’s not much choice on the cuisine front in Punta Prima with each restaurant a virtual carbon copy of the next - the “classic” seafood dishes, meat dishes and occasionally some pizzas. I randomly picked Can Santi but must have been wearing my “Midas touch” gloves inside out tonight as we clearly lost this evening’s dinner lottery. Our suspicions were aroused by the dead lobster in the tank which, as it was missing some appendages, was obviously being snacked on by its former tank mates (see photo, and if you’re not sure why a dead lobster in a tank is a bad thing, look up Ramsay’s Kitchen Nightmares for his take on it). We probably should have moved on at this point rather than just deciding to not choose lobster. Let’s get some positives in now (there won’t be many more…): we were seated efficiently and the waiting staff were pretty good. If you ignore the missing dish from our order and the additional one we didn’t order that was added to our bill. The grilled sole was more flip-flop than fresh fish who’d recently been flopping. Distinctly “old” tasting. I should maybe have added the grilled squid I had to the bottom of it to make some particularly hard wearing footwear. Goodyear and Bridgestone should be knocking on this place’s door to understand how to produce sustainable rubberised compounds from marine Gastropoda. Ready to cut our losses and run, one of our party thought a trip to the loo was needed. I think they’d have felt cleaner if they hadn’t bothered and instead “grand slammed” themselves in the car on the way home. With the heated seats on. Avoid.

Localitzat al passeig S'arenal, platja Punta Prima. És un d'aquells locals dels que, només per l'estètica exterior, pot descriure's com un restaurant de batalla. Això no el deixa del tot en un mal lloc, però hom ha d'entendre que no hi trobarà plats ornamentats o un ganivet per a cada cosa. Dit això, hi vàrem dinar un diumenge d'agost. L' espai inmens, ple de taules de fusta amb capacitat des de 2 a 24 persones els puc assegurar. Un avançé tocant al passeig i dos espais interiors amb ventiladors d'aspa. Sembla mentida, però, que amb tal inversió en l'espai de menjador mai s'hagin dignat a fer el mateix amb el lavabo. De porta corredissa, trencada, sense pestell i amb la qual cosa has de fer les teves necessitats aguantant la porta a mà. Erem 8 i vàrem esperar a que ens paréssin la taula, a que ens atenguéssin les begudes, a que ens les portéssin i a prendre nota. Havíen de ser les 16 quan finalment ens van servir l'arròs. L' atenció va ser bastant dolenta, segurament per falta de personal i cansament del mateix. Una cambrera que passava de tant en tant feia cara d'esgotada i estava suant considerablement. D'entrants el pop (correcte), l'albergínia amb formatge i mel, com un pastís, em va semblar molt bona i el calamar a l'andalussa no el millor que he provat. Ens va sobtar quan ens van portar el pa amb tomàquet. Com bons catalans entenem que requereix un bon pa, torrat i cruixent, un tomàquet fresc fregat, sal, i un oli de qualitat. Ens van servir una teula amb un pa de llesca semblant al pa "Bimbo" I el que semblava una compota de tomàquet triturat se supermercat barat, absència d'oli (adjunto foto). Un arròs negre dens i a simple vista compacte. El sabor era correcte però bastant passat de tinta. El que no vaig acabar d'entedre es l'enorme quantitat de sèpia, musclo i gamba que hi havia en relació a la quantita de gra. Puc assegurar que la gamba era congelada, estava massa compacte per ser fresca i no era gens tendre pero en general l'arròs estava bé, sense més. A favor seu puc dir que aquell dia estavem a 35° segons google, l'ubicació no tenia gaire ventilació i el sol es colava pels entre tendals. D'estar en millors condicions potser ens hagués sentat millor. Els sorbets de postre eren bons i almenys el preu fou adeqüat a l'experiència. 208 euros per a 7 persones. Aquest es un restaurant per un públic concret, que vol quantitat a un producte correcte sense esperar genialitats i en un entorn de passeig marítim.

Very slow service, no allergens mentioned on the menu, very poor at describing which allergens are in any foods( gluten, coeliac), pizza was poor and skinny which my mom ordered, steaks were ok, starters came with main after waiting 40 minutes which was disgraceful and too much to eat all at once. Seemed like they forgot about starters and panicked when main was ready. They told us “starters and mains come together”
